Howie, Cam, and Otis answer these questions and more on this fantastic episode!Thank you to our sponsors Evergood Adventure Wines and Tribe and Purpose!!- Order your lemon wine at https://www.evergoodadventurewines.com/buy-online/ DISCOUNT CODE “CAM-OTIS” for 20% off your order!!- Learn how The Green Beret Leadership Program can help your business: https://findyourpurpose.coach/GBLP/ More About Howie:Howie Zales is an Emmy Award winning Camera Operator who turned his passion for television broadcasting into several entrepreneurial endeavors. Howie created HJZ Productions, Inc in 2000 to address the need for professional level sports crewing/staffing in the New York market. Under his leadership, HJZ Productions grew to a multi-million dollar nationwide provider of top talent in the broadcasting field. In 2019, Howie and his team founded Viridity Entertainment Services, Inc. (VES) which initially focused on staffing in non-union markets. With the onset of the COVID-19 pandemic in early 2020, they quickly pivoted to offering best-in-class, broadcast-quality live streams of professional sports shows and interviews, corporate interviews and meetings, and religious services. VES now focuses on meeting the growing demand for virtual hybrid event production.Howie ZalesLinkedIn: https://www.linkedin.com/in/howardzales/Website: https://www.howiezales.com/

About Howie Zales - Howie Zales, a high school student with dreams of playing professional baseball, found himself in need of an elective course. Realizing the importance of having a backup plan, he decided to enroll in a TV production class. Little did he know this decision would change his life forever. During a field trip to NBC Studios, Howie witnessed the taping of a TV show and immediately developed a passion for TV production. Recognizing the potential to combine his love for sports, particularly baseball, with television, he made a deliberate choice to only apply to colleges with TV production programs. After graduating college, Howie faced uncertainty about how to break into the TV production industry. However, fueled by his passion, he pursued opportunities that would allow him to showcase his skills and knowledge. Here's just a taste of what we talked about today:https://drive.google.com/file/d/1-hsNvugQZeUnFwIMBuKQapDXywwDnnk_/view?usp=sharing (A Superpower for Both Howie's Businesses)Howie's superpower for both his businesses is the ability to be the mass facilitator and being able to surround himself with people that are smarter than he is. He goes on and said, “because if I'm the smartest person in the room, then we have a big problem.” Currently, with his businesses, he has one person that manages and is in charge of each business. His role is to oversee everything. Howie's Driving ForceHowie love what he does, love the television business and loves creating. Being able to get a replay and fight to have the best shot and have his shot be used the most makes him love his craft all the more. Whatever he needed to do to get the best shot, whether take the camera off his shoulder, shoot for his knee, or put the camera above his head. He would do whatever it would take. With his business now, he loves being able to walk away from helping produce a live event or a live stream and having the client say, “we're so glad we used you guys because that was the best event we ever did”. Those are what drive Howie and his team. Other Topics We Covered on the Show:We get to know more about what Howie is known for, what his business like, and the people that he serves. Then, Howie shared his origin story. Seeing an elective about TV production when he was an 11th grader made Howie the person he is today. Not being good at writing and setting priorities has been Howie's fatal flaw in his business. He overcomes these by composing content on Google Docs and getting back to it a few minutes later and with priorities he learned how to set boundaries. The question—why would people choose a small business over huge competitors is the common enemy at HJZ Productions. Howie also described what a camera operator's mistake looks like. Lastly, Howie's guiding principles are to trust his gut and to put his family first. Livestreaming is currently one of the hottest ways to market your business or launch a new book. I'm super excited to talk to a broadcast expert who has become a Livestream expert and serial entrepreneur. Howie Zales is an Emmy award-winning camera operator who has turned his passion for television broadcasting into several entrepreneurial endeavors. He founded HJZ Productions, a multi-million dollar provider of top broadcasting talent. He also founded Viridity Entertainment Services, which offers best in class, broadcast-quality livestreams of interviews, sports, and even religious services. He is the host of The Unexpected Entrepreneur Podcast, the man behind the HZ Broadcast Sports Course, and a livestream expert. We get to talk about how livestreaming can grow your audience. Howie shares intelligent ways to create audience engagement during a livestream. He also has tips for creating sales in real-time by offering a discount and having a buy button in the chat stream. We learn how livestream can be cost-effective. We learn a bit about the broadcast quality software that Howie uses and why he also directs his streams to the cloud using a CDN for convenient on-demand replays. Howie shares some technical tips like being plugged in and having fast upload speeds. We also talk about camera shots, using graphics, and the importance of keeping the camera moving. We also learn an expert tip on driving traffic to a stream on a website you own from social media instead of hosting on the social platform.
